It appears there was one tornado in Southwest Louisiana.

News reports out of Lafayette say a gas station in the Jennings area (about 10 miles West of Crowley) had pumps ripped away by the tornado. This was not the eyewall, as this about 30 miles East of Lake Charles (about 60 miles from the Louisiana/Texas border).

There was a tornado warning in this area last night (Vermillion/Acadia parish warning around 11 PM CDT last night).

I believe there are 300,000 Entergy customers out of power from this storm (Rita) in Louisian, as well as another 200,000 that still have not had power restored from Katrina.

There are 80,000 SLEMCO customers in the Lafayette area without power.

Finally, the Cajun Dome (college basketball arena in Lafayette) was damaged and is leaking water. Hopefully the Astro Dome faired better...

Coastal areas South of Louisiana had flooding in sugar cane fields.

Finally, a lock broke loose on the Intracoastal waterway (somewhere in Southern Louisiana) and there is fear of flooding from that...
